Description

Leonardo da Vinci’s extraordinary curiosity made him one of the most prolific inventors in history: the submarine, armored tank, parachute, robot, and the self-banging drum are just a few of his creations. Now, children can not only discover what inspired Leonardo, but learn how to think like him, too. This exciting 40-page book brings the Renaissance world to life with stories, illustrations, diagrams, and hundreds of sketches by Leonardo himself. Young invenors also learn about the scientific method and how to learn from their mistakes — concepts that are put to the test when they construct their very own model of Leonardo’s amazing flying machine.
